Inkling: where it fits
Mira Murati's Thinking Machines Lab debuts with Inkling - a 975B open-weight MoE with native multimodal reasoning and a dialable thinking-effort control. Released July 15, 2026 by Thinking Machines Lab, it is built for the first model release from Mira Murati's Thinking Machines Lab (ex-OpenAI CTO) - one of the most closely-watched new labs in AI, a 975B-parameter MoE (41B active) with native text, image, and audio reasoning in one model, a dialable 'thinking effort' knob (0.2-0.99) that lets you trade speed for depth of reasoning per-request, and fully open weights (Apache 2.0) at frontier scale - unusual for a model this large and this new.
Its trade-offs are real: a brand-new lab's first release - no multi-generation track record yet, no official hosted API price - available via third-party hosts only at launch, and independent third-party benchmark verification is still limited given how recently it shipped. As an open-weight model, its running cost is your own hardware rather than a per-token fee.
MiMo-V2.5: where it fits
Xiaomi's cheap omnimodal model — Pro-level agentic perception across image and video at a fraction of the cost. Released April 22, 2026 by Xiaomi, it is built for native omnimodal — strong image and video understanding, very low cost (~half the inference of the Pro tier), agent-framework integration, and 1M context for full documents in one pass.
Its trade-offs: not the deepest reasoning tier (see V2.5-Pro), and limited Western tooling and support. At $0.14 in / $0.28 out per million tokens, it sits in the budget price band.
